This webpage offers several different examples of school-parent compacts as well as various useful tools. The Traditional Template outlines the essential components that schools are required to include in the compact. Additionally, schools can use the different Innovative Templates designed for each school-level that also outline the required components, but highlight specific academic strategies for schools, parents, and students in a family-friendly format. Schools are encouraged to use these samples in conjunction with the School-Parent Compact Guide to Quality to ensure that their school-parent compacts are effectively designed to meet Title I parent and family engagement requirements and support student academic achievement.

A self-paced, online course about School-Parent Compacts is available through Georgia Learns. The course will take learners through the process of gathering input, creating, and distributing a School-Parent Compact. A discussion forum to post your reflections on the course content and to read messages by other learners taking the same online course is available. There is no registration fee to enroll, and a digital badge for course completion is available. Start an account and log in.
